SlipNOT® road plates are ideal for high traffic areas that can become slippery with water, oil, gasoline and other substances.
Product Information:
- Available plate thickness: 1”, 1 ¼”, 1 ½” typically
- Available plate width: 4’, 5’, 6’
- Available plate length: 8’, 10’, 12’
- Customized sizes can be fabricated to meet job specifications.
- Available SlipNOT® surface: Steel
- Available in: Grade 3 (Coarse)
Product Features:
- Advantages: Road plates do not wear smooth or flake off after years of high traffice use. SlipNOT® road plates are ideal in areas where frequent use or exposure to slippery environments increases the risk of accidents and potential public access liability problems.
- Durability: Road plates coated with SlipNOT® have a file hard surface of over 55 RC with a bond strength of over 4,000 psi.
- Finishes: Steel road plates can be ordered with a mill finish, painted or hot dipped galvanized. (Guidelines for Galvanizing).
- Slip Resistant Standards: Road plates exceed all requirements for coefficient of friction specified by ANSI, ASTM, NFPA, and OSHA. SlipNOT®’s coefficient of friction is greater than or equal to .85. SlipNOT® products are U.L. approved. (Standards and Test Requirements).
- Fabrication: Road plates can be supplied with lifting handles. (Fabricating Instructions)
